Catenary Infrastructure Market Analysis and Size

The global catenary infrastructure market is experiencing notable trends driven by advancements in electrification and transportation sectors. The expansion of electrified rail networks worldwide, especially in urban transit systems, is contributing to the growth of the global catenary infrastructure market. The integration of smart technologies, such as sensor-equipped catenary systems for real-time monitoring and maintenance, is becoming prevalent, enhancing overall system reliability. Moreover, the focus on sustainability and reducing carbon emissions is fueling investments in electrified transportation, further boosting the global catenary infrastructure market as a key component in the electrification ecosystem.

The global catenary infrastructure market was valued at USD 4.67 Billion in 2023 and is expected to reach USD 7.84 Billion by 2031, registering a CAGR of 4.60% during the forecast period of 2024-2031. “Catenary Wire” segment continues to dominate the market due to their pivotal role in supplying electrical power to trains. Their efficiency, reliability, and established track record make them the preferred choice for widespread electrification in transportation systems, supporting the global shift towards sustainable and electrified mobility. Market Definition

Catenary infrastructure refers to the system of overhead wires used in electrified transportation systems, such as railways and electric roadways, to provide power to trains, trams, and other electric vehicles. The term "catenary" refers to the curve that these wires form under the influence of gravity and tension. These wires, often made of copper or aluminum, are suspended from a series of supports, typically poles or masts, and carry electrical power to the vehicles below.

Global Catenary Infrastructure Market Dynamics

Drivers

  • Electrification Initiatives

The increasing global focus on sustainable and environmentally friendly transportation has led to a surge in electrification initiatives within the railway sector. Electrified catenary systems offer a cleaner alternative to traditional diesel-powered trains, reducing carbon emissions and enhancing overall operational efficiency.

  • High-Speed Rail Projects

The proliferation of high-speed rail projects worldwide is a significant driver for the global catenary infrastructure market. High-speed trains require advanced electrification systems to meet their energy demands and ensure safe and reliable operations. As countries invest in modernizing their rail networks, the demand for state-of-the-art catenary infrastructure is on the rise.

Opportunity

  • Smart Catenary Systems

The integration of smart technologies presents a promising opportunity for the global catenary infrastructure market. Implementing sensor-based monitoring and predictive maintenance solutions can enhance the overall performance of the electrification systems, reducing downtime and maintenance costs.

Restraint/Challenge

  • Budget Constraints and Funding Issues

Budget constraints and funding issues can pose a significant restraint to the global catenary infrastructure market. Large-scale electrification projects require substantial investments, and delays or uncertainties in securing funding can impede the timely implementation of electrified rail networks. Addressing these financial challenges is crucial for the sustained growth of the global catenary infrastructure market.
